Head coach Brent Venables officially announced the hires of Nate Dreiling and Wes Goodwin to the defensive staff on Saturday. 

"I have reflected on all facets of our program over the past several weeks," Venables said. "Since I was hired as head coach, we have carefully assembled the defensive personnel and scheme that is suited to compete at the highest level, and we've built a deep and talented roster ready for the moment. I have high expectations for our program and will do everything in my power to achieve our goals for our players. To that end, I will take over defensive play-calling responsibilities for the 2025 season." 

During Venables' first season as head coach, OU ranked 122nd nationally in total defense. In 2023, it moved up to 79th. In 2024, it became a top-25 defense. Venables will be taking the helm of the unit while assisted by the new additions to the staff. 

"Adding Nate and Wes to our team, with their extensive and diverse experience, simply adds to my expectations and excitement for our defensive unit," Venables said. "I'm energized by the prospect of getting back into play-calling and for the continued momentum I see us gaining with the strategic moves we're making on both sides of the ball."
